hu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]服务器跨站脚本防护,筑牢网络安全防线|跨站脚本的最佳防御方式为,服务器跨站脚本防护

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了Linux操作系统下服务器跨站脚本(XSS)的防护策略,强调其对于筑牢网络安全防线的重要性。指出最佳防御方式是在服务器端实施严格的跨站脚本防护措施,以有效阻断恶意脚本的攻击路径,确保网站安全。

本文目录导读:

  1. 跨站脚本攻击原理及危害
  2. 服务器跨站脚本防护策略

随着互联网技术的飞速发展,网络安全问题日益凸显,跨站脚本攻击(Cross-Site Scripting,简称XSS)作为一种常见的网络攻击手段,给网站安全带来了极大的威胁,本文将围绕服务器跨站脚本防护展开讨论,旨在为广大网站管理员和开发者提供实用的防护策略。

跨站脚本攻击原理及危害

跨站脚本攻击是指攻击者通过在目标网站上注入恶意脚本,使其他用户在浏览该网站时,恶意脚本在用户浏览器上执行,从而达到窃取用户信息、篡改网站内容等目的,跨站脚本攻击的主要危害有以下几点:

1、窃取用户信息:攻击者可以通过恶意脚本获取用户的cookie信息,进而冒充用户身份进行恶意操作。

2、篡改网站内容:攻击者可以修改网站页面内容,误导用户,甚至删除或添加恶意代码。

3、破坏网站功能:攻击者可以破坏网站的正常功能,如禁用JavaScript、修改表单提交行为等。

4、恶意代码传播:攻击者可以在网站中插入恶意代码,使其在其他用户浏览时自动传播。

服务器跨站脚本防护策略

1、输入验证

输入验证是防止跨站脚本攻击的重要手段,网站管理员和开发者应确保所有用户输入都经过严格的验证,过滤掉非法字符和代码,以下是一些常见的输入验证方法:

(1)对用户输入进行编码:对用户输入的字符进行HTML编码,使其在浏览器中显示为普通字符,而不是执行脚本。

(2)使用正则表达式验证:通过正则表达式对用户输入进行匹配,确保输入内容符合预期格式。

(3)限制输入长度:对用户输入的长度进行限制,防止恶意脚本注入。

2、输出编码

输出编码是指将服务器端生成的HTML内容进行编码,以防止恶意脚本在浏览器中执行,以下是一些常见的输出编码方法:

(1)使用HTML实体编码:将HTML特殊字符转换为实体编码,使其在浏览器中显示为普通字符。

(2)使用JavaScript编码:对JavaScript代码中的特殊字符进行编码,防止恶意脚本执行。

3、设置安全的HTTP头部

通过设置安全的HTTP头部,可以降低跨站脚本攻击的风险,以下是一些常用的安全HTTP头部:

(1)COntent-Security-Policy(CSP):通过设置CSP头部,可以限制网页中可以加载和执行的资源,防止恶意脚本注入。

(2)X-Content-Type-Options:设置该头部为"nosniff",可以防止浏览器尝试解析非正确类型的资源。

(3)X-Frame-Options:设置该头部可以防止网页被嵌入到其他网站中,降低点击劫持的风险。

4、使用安全的编程框架

使用安全的编程框架可以降低跨站脚本攻击的风险,以下是一些建议:

(1)使用成熟的Web框架:成熟的Web框架通常具备一定的安全防护功能,如自动进行输入验证和输出编码。

(2)遵循安全编程规范:遵循安全编程规范,如避免在HTML中直接插入用户输入的内容,可以降低跨站脚本攻击的风险。

5、定期进行安全检测

定期进行安全检测是确保网站安全的重要手段,以下是一些建议:

(1)使用自动化工具进行检测:利用自动化工具对网站进行安全检测,发现潜在的跨站脚本漏洞。

(2)开展代码审计:对网站代码进行审计,检查是否存在潜在的安全隐患。

(3)关注安全资讯:关注网络安全资讯,了解最新的跨站脚本攻击手法和防护策略。

服务器跨站脚本防护是确保网络安全的重要环节,通过采取输入验证、输出编码、设置安全的HTTP头部、使用安全的编程框架以及定期进行安全检测等措施,可以有效降低跨站脚本攻击的风险,广大网站管理员和开发者应不断提高安全意识,积极采取防护措施,共同筑牢网络安全防线。

以下为50个中文相关关键词:

服务器, 跨站脚本, 防护, 网络安全, 攻击, 原理, 危害, 输入验证, 输出编码, HTTP头部, 编程框架, 安全检测, 自动化工具, 代码审计, 安全资讯, 防护策略, 网站管理员, 开发者, 成熟框架, 安全编程规范, 恶意脚本,窃取用户信息, 篡改网站内容, 破坏网站功能, 恶意代码传播, 安全意识, 防御措施, 漏洞检测, 风险评估, 安全防护, 网络攻击, 数据泄露, 恶意攻击, 信息安全, 网络防御, 网络监控, 网络漏洞, 防护技术, 安全策略, 安全培训, 安全管理, 安全维护, 网络扫描, 安全测试, 安全漏洞, 网络入侵, 数据保护, 安全合规, 安全事件, 安全响应, 安全加固, 安全评估, 安全咨询

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

服务器跨站脚本防护:跨站脚本攻击属于哪种安全威胁

原文链接:,转发请注明来源!